fix #436: combat no-target refusal reaches the SpewBox with retail's exact text
Attacking with no valid target has told the player nothing since Campaign V slice V11 orphaned the DebugVM toast the message was wired to (#434 found the drop; this closes it retail-faithfully). Ground truth from the Ghidra decompile of ClientCombatSystem::ExecuteAttack (0x0056bb70): retail writes "You must select a valid combat target before attacking" via ClientSystem::AddTextToScroll(..., 0x1A, true, 0) — the ClientLocal SpewBox channel this codebase already routes every other client-local refusal through. And retail has ONE message, not the two we carried: attacking outside melee/missile modes is silent (ExecuteAttack is unreachable there), so the invented "Enter melee or missile combat first" text is deleted rather than rerouted, and the invented "No monster target" is replaced by the retail string, which joins ClientTextRefusals with its decomp citation. Wiring: CombatFeedbackSlot gains the sibling BindOwned session-lifetime shape, and SessionPlayerComposition.CompleteSessionPlayer binds it to RuntimeCommunicationState.AddText(ClientLocal) with session-owned teardown — a torn-down session's slot returns to its silent unbound state. A binding-seam test (CompleteSessionPlayerBindsCombatFeedbackToTheClientLocalSpewBoxRoute) inspects the compiled composition for the BindOwned call and its AddText-routing lambda, so the slot can never again pass its unit tests while production leaves it unbound — the exact failure mode that hid this defect. The two tests that pinned the invented strings now pin the retail contract (exact string; silence for the unsupported-mode case). Full hermetic suite 15,325 passed / 0 failed.
